Printhead

1. Switch off the device.
2. Pull out the mains plug.
3. Remove material and ribbon.
4. Unscrew the two thumb screws on the print head mounting until the entire
5. Clean the print head using a dust-free cloth and cleaning fuel.
6. After cleaning, return the print head mounting to its old position and
7. Before switching on the device, check whether the print head cable is still

Cleaning the print head

printhead mounting can be rotated upwards on the contact shaft.
CAUTION! - The printhead is a sensitive electronic component and can be
damaged by electrostatic charges. Therefore, discharge any bodily static
electricity before coming into contact with the print head by touching the
base plate of the printer. The printhead does not need to be removed. Mark
the position of the printhead on the axle, if it is not flushed against the inner
or outer plastic ring.
Fig. 1 Cleaning of the printhead – the
printhead needs not to be
unplugged (Fig: Dispenser
version).
CAUTION! - Do not use any objects with sharp edges. Metal objects may
never be allowed to come into contact with the print head surface!
retighten the thumb screws.
Press the thumb screw on the tapered edge of the square axle and ensure
the exact positioning of the print head mounting on the axle. Also pay
attention to the position of the print head in relation to the edge of the label.
Basic factory settings: Flush against the inner black plastic plug.
properly connected. If this is not the case, plug in the cable correctly.
